| Sec. 6z-69. The Human Services Cost-Of-Doing-Business | 13 |
| Fund. | 14 |
| (a) The inclusion of certain services into the definition | 15 |
| of "sale at retail" in the Retailers' Occupation Tax Act as |
|
|
|
09500HB2253ham001 |
- 2 - |
LRB095 01315 BDD 35226 a |
|
| 1 |
| amended by House Bill 750 of the 95th General Assembly will | 2 |
| lead to increased revenues to the State, much of which will be | 3 |
| deposited into the General Revenue Fund. It is the intention of | 4 |
| this Section to apply a portion of those increased revenues for | 5 |
| the purpose of purchase of care contracts and grant agreements | 6 |
| to further assist the citizens of Illinois.
| 7 |
| (b) The Human Services Cost-Of-Doing-Business Fund is | 8 |
| created as a special fund in the State treasury. Moneys in the | 9 |
| Fund may be used only for the purposes of an annual | 10 |
| cost-of-doing-business adjustment, as set forth under | 11 |
| subsection (d). | 12 |
| (c) Each State fiscal year, beginning with the first fiscal | 13 |
| year that begins after the effective date of House Bill 750 of | 14 |
| the 95th General Assembly, the State Treasurer shall transfer | 15 |
| to the Fund, from the General Revenue Fund, the amount of | 16 |
| $175,000,000, adjusted annually after the first full fiscal | 17 |
| year for which the Fund is established based upon the | 18 |
| Employment Cost Index. Moneys received for the purposes of this | 19 |
| Section, including, without limitation, transfers, | 20 |
| appropriations, and gifts, grants, and awards from any public | 21 |
| or private entity must be deposited into the Fund. Any interest | 22 |
| earnings that are attributable to moneys in the Fund must be | 23 |
| deposited into the Fund. | 24 |
| (d) The moneys in the Fund shall be used, subject to | 25 |
| appropriation, to provide for all or part of an annual 3% cost | 26 |
| of doing business adjustment for purchase of care contracts and |
|
|
|
09500HB2253ham001 |
- 3 - |
LRB095 01315 BDD 35226 a |
|
| 1 |
| grant agreements entered into between (i) the Department of | 2 |
| Children and Family Services, the Department of Human Services, | 3 |
| the Department of Public Health, the Department of Healthcare | 4 |
| and Family Services, the Department on Aging, the Office of the | 5 |
| Attorney General, the Department of Corrections, the | 6 |
| Department of Juvenile Justice, or the Department of Commerce | 7 |
| and Economic Opportunity and (ii) a private community-based | 8 |
| contractual provider or grantee. | 9 |
| (e) The Fund is not subject to sweeps, administrative | 10 |
| charges, or charge-backs, including but not limited to, those | 11 |
| authorized under Section 8h of the State Finance Act or any | 12 |
| other fiscal or budgetary maneuver that would in any way | 13 |
| transfer any funds from the Fund into any other fund of the | 14 |
| State. | 15 |
| (f) As used in this Section: | 16 |
| "Employment Cost Index" has the meaning set forth in | 17 |
| Section 4 of the General Assembly Compensation Act. | 18 |
| "Grant" has the meaning set forth in Section 1-15.42 of the | 19 |
| Illinois Procurement Code. | 20 |
| "Purchase of care contract" means a contract between a | 21 |
| State officer or agency and a private provider under which | 22 |
| rates for services are set in accordance with a formula that | 23 |
| takes personnel, supplies, and other allowable costs into | 24 |
| account. The term "purchase of care contract" does not include | 25 |
| any contract for a provider of medical services.
